How to Overcome the Predictable Crises of Growth
As businesses grow, they face a number of predictable crises. These crises can be caused by a variety of factors, but they all have the potential to derail a business's growth. In this article, we'll discuss the four most common crises of growth and provide some tips on how to overcome them.
The sales crisis is a common problem for growing businesses. As a business grows, its sales team needs to be able to keep up with the demand. This can be difficult, as it can take time to find and train new salespeople. Additionally, the sales process can become more complex as the business grows. This can make it difficult for salespeople to close deals.
Tips for overcoming the sales crisis:

- Invest in sales training. Make sure your salespeople are well-trained and have the skills they need to close deals.
- Hire more salespeople. As your business grows, you'll need to hire more salespeople to keep up with the demand.
- Streamline your sales process. Make your sales process as efficient as possible to help salespeople close deals faster.
The marketing crisis is another common problem for growing businesses. As a business grows, its marketing needs will change. This is because the target audience for the business will change as it grows. Additionally, the marketing channels that are effective for small businesses will not be effective for large businesses.
Tips for overcoming the marketing crisis:
- Define your target audience. Identify the specific group of people that you want to reach with your marketing.
- Choose the right marketing channels. Research the different marketing channels that are available and choose the ones that are most likely to reach your target audience.
- Create effective marketing content. Make sure your marketing content is engaging and informative. It should also be relevant to the needs of your target audience.
The operations crisis is a common problem for growing businesses. As a business grows, its operations will need to be able to keep up with the demand. This can be difficult, as it can take time to implement new processes and procedures. Additionally, the operations team may need to be expanded as the business grows.
Tips for overcoming the operations crisis:
- Streamline your operations. Make your operations as efficient as possible to help you keep up with demand.
- Invest in new technology. New technology can help you automate tasks and improve efficiency.
- Hire more staff. As your business grows, you'll need to hire more staff to keep up with the demand.
The financial crisis is a common problem for growing businesses. As a business grows, its financial needs will change. This is because the business will need to invest in new assets and hire more staff. Additionally, the business may need to take on debt to finance its growth.
Tips for overcoming the financial crisis:
- Create a financial plan. Make sure you have a clear financial plan in place before you start growing your business.
- Monitor your cash flow. Keep track of your cash flow to make sure you have enough money to meet your obligations.
- Seek financing. If you need financing to grow your business, explore the different options that are available.
The crises of growth are a natural part of the business growth process. However, by being aware of the potential crises and taking steps to prepare for them, you can help your business overcome these challenges and continue to grow.
